Understanding the Nutritional Needs of Indoor Plants
Plants, whether indoors or outdoors, require a set of essential nutrients to grow and flourish. These nutrients are broadly categorized into macronutrients and micronutrients.
-
Macronutrients: These include nitrogen (N), phosphorus (P), and potassium (K), which are needed in large quantities. Nitrogen promotes leafy growth, phosphorus supports root development and flowering, while potassium enhances overall plant health.
-
Secondary macronutrients: Calcium (Ca), magnesium (Mg), and sulfur (S) are also vital but required in smaller amounts.
-
Micronutrients: Elements like iron (Fe), manganese (Mn), zinc (Zn), copper (Cu), boron (B), molybdenum (Mo), and chlorine (Cl) are needed in trace amounts but are essential for specific physiological functions.
Indoor plants often rely on potting mixes that may not contain all these nutrients in balanced proportions. Regular fertilization or supplementation ensures that plants receive a consistent supply of these vital elements.
Why Supplements Are Important for Indoor Plants
Indoor environments differ significantly from natural outdoor settings. Factors such as limited soil volume, less exposure to rainwater, and infrequent repotting mean that nutrients can quickly become depleted. Additionally, many indoor plants have specific nutritional requirements that differ from outdoor garden plants.
Supplements:
-
Replenish depleted nutrients: Over time, nutrients in potting soil get used up or leached out during watering.
-
Correct nutrient imbalances: Some soils might be deficient in particular elements, causing deficiencies.
-
Enhance growth and aesthetics: Proper nutrition leads to lush foliage, vibrant flowers, and vigorous health.
-
Improve disease resistance: Well-nourished plants have stronger immune systems against pests and diseases.
Understanding this need helps gardeners make informed choices about which supplements to apply.
Types of Supplements for Indoor Plants
Choosing the right supplement means understanding the types available on the market. Supplements come in various forms, each with its advantages and challenges.
1. Liquid Fertilizers
Liquid fertilizers are water-soluble nutrient solutions applied directly to the soil or as foliar sprays on leaves.
Advantages:
- Fast absorption by roots or leaves
- Easy to control dosage
- Can be applied frequently in small amounts
- Useful for correcting nutrient deficiencies quickly
Disadvantages:
- Require regular application
- Risk of over-fertilization if not used carefully
- Some formulations may burn plant roots if concentrated too much
2. Granular Fertilizers
Granular fertilizers come in dry pellet or powder forms that release nutrients slowly over time.
Advantages:
- Provide steady nutrient release
- Less frequent application needed
- Easy to store and handle
Disadvantages:
- Nutrient release depends on moisture and temperature
- Harder to apply evenly in small pots
- May cause salt buildup in soil if overused
3. Organic Supplements
Derived from natural sources such as compost, worm castings, fish emulsion, seaweed extract, bone meal, and bat guano.
Advantages:
- Improve soil structure and microbial activity
- Often safer for pets and children
- Provide a broad range of nutrients including micronutrients
- Environmentally sustainable
Disadvantages:
- Nutrient content is variable and slower to act
- May have unpleasant odors
- Some products may attract pests
4. Synthetic Fertilizers
Chemically formulated products designed to deliver precise nutrient ratios.
Advantages:
- Consistent nutrient content
- Easily tailored N-P-K ratios
- Rapid nutrient availability
Disadvantages:
- Potential for chemical buildup or toxicity if misused
- Do not improve soil health or microbial life
- Environmental concerns regarding runoff
5. Specialized Supplements
These include micronutrient mixes, pH adjusters, growth stimulants like humic acid or fulvic acid, rooting hormones, and mycorrhizal fungi inoculants.
Selecting these depends on specific needs such as correcting deficiencies or promoting root development.
Factors to Consider When Choosing a Supplement
Selecting the best supplement involves several considerations tailored to your specific indoor plants and conditions:
Plant Species Requirements
Different plants have distinct nutritional needs.
-
Foliage plants like pothos or philodendrons may require higher nitrogen levels to promote leaf growth.
-
Flowering plants like African violets or orchids need more phosphorus for blooms.
-
Succulents require minimal fertilization but benefit from supplements with balanced micronutrients.
Research your plant species’ preferences before choosing supplements.
Growth Stage
Young seedlings need gentle feeding with diluted supplements to avoid root damage. Mature plants may require full-strength fertilization during active growing seasons but minimal feeding during dormancy.
Soil Type and Condition
Potting mixes vary widely , some are rich in organic matter while others are inert mixes like perlite or coco coir requiring more frequent feeding. Test your soil’s nutrient content and pH if possible.
Frequency of Application
Choose supplements based on how often you can realistically feed your plants. Busy individuals may prefer slow-release granular fertilizers over frequent liquid feeding.
Environmental Conditions
Indoor factors such as light intensity, temperature, humidity, and watering schedules affect nutrient uptake. For instance:
-
Low light reduces fertilizer needs since plant growth slows.
-
Overwatering can cause nutrient leaching necessitating more frequent feeding.
Safety Considerations
If you have pets or children at home, opt for non-toxic organic supplements to avoid accidental poisoning.
How to Apply Supplements Safely and Effectively
Proper application maximizes benefits while minimizing risks of overfeeding or damaging plants.
-
Follow Label Instructions: Always adhere strictly to recommended dosages on product packaging.
-
Dilute Concentrates: Many liquid fertilizers should be diluted before use.
-
Apply During Growing Season: Feed actively growing plants more frequently; reduce during dormancy.
-
Avoid Fertilizing Dry Soil: Water your plant first if the soil is dry before applying supplements.
-
Monitor Plant Response: Observe leaves for signs of deficiency (yellowing, spots) or excess feeding (leaf burn).
-
Rotate Fertilizer Types: Occasionally switch between different fertilizers or supplement with organic matter to balance nutrition.
-
Store Supplements Properly: Keep products sealed in cool, dry places away from children and pets.
Common Mistakes to Avoid When Supplementing Indoor Plants
Even with the best intentions, mistakes can harm your indoor garden:
-
Overfeeding: Excess fertilizer causes salt accumulation damaging roots.
-
Using Outdoor Fertilizers Indoors: Some outdoor formulations contain additives harmful indoors.
-
Ignoring pH Levels: Nutrient availability depends on proper soil pH; supplements won’t work efficiently if pH is off.
-
Not Adjusting for Water Quality: Hard water can affect nutrient uptake; consider using distilled or rainwater where possible.
-
Feeding Dormant Plants: Many indoor plants have rest periods when they do not require feeding.
Signs Your Indoor Plant Needs Supplementation
Knowing when to supplement helps maintain plant health:
-
Pale or yellowing leaves indicating nitrogen deficiency
-
Poor flowering suggesting low phosphorus
-
Leaf edges turning brown may signal potassium lack
-
Stunted growth or weak stems
-
Leaf spotting or chlorosis indicating micronutrient problems
Regularly inspecting your plants can catch deficiencies early.
